My goal in working with people is to create a safe environment for them to reveal as much about themselves as they feel comfortable. As the client-counsellor relationship is built over time individuals generally come to feel safe enough to share more about themselves and their lives. Clients come in with concerns ranging from personal growth issues to grief, depression, anxiety, communication or difficulties in relationships. I help people pinpoint areas that they would like to focus on and set realistic, achievable goals.

Having many years of experience in this field has allowed me to work with a variety of people (teens, children, families, couples and individuals). I have worked in a variety of settings (schools, agencies providing support for survivors of abuse and agencies focussing on separation/divorce). I pride myself with keeping up with the latest research. I am an EAP affiliate counsellor. I am registered with Crime Victims Assistance Program and BC Centre for Ability, as well. I am a Certified Gottman Therapist.
